The Psychology of Collection and Reward
The inclusion of collectible items and unlockable content taps into several psychological principles that contribute to the game’s addictiveness. The desire for completion – the urge to collect all the available chicken skins or power-up upgrades – keeps players coming back for more. The anticipation of receiving a rare or desirable item provides a dopamine rush, reinforcing the positive association with gameplay. Variable rewards, where the frequency and quality of rewards are unpredictable, further enhance this effect. Players are more likely to continue playing when they know there's a chance of receiving something special, even if it's not guaranteed. This subtle manipulation of reward systems is a common tactic employed in many successful mobile games to maximize player engagement.
